16th May 1860:

image

Wednesday 17th. Becalmed all day. Unbent the Fore Top Gallant Sail to mend, bent it again at 6 PM. Hands setting up rigging, pumps carefully attended. Boxhauling yards about all night. 

A very quiet day on board ship, waiting for the wind to pick up again. The calm before the storm?
